Is there a quick way to back up emails from outlook express? If I remember rightly, when I did it a while ago when my old computer needed to have windows reloaded, it was a very tedious process doing each email individually. Also, I can't reintroduce it into the in/sent boxes in the way it was before, wher I preview the mails quickly.

N.V.M.



Joined: 05 Feb 2005
Posts: 207
Location: British Columbia,Canada,eh!
PostPosted: Sun Apr 03, 05 10:13 pm    Post subject: Reply with quote
    

In OE, go to tools/options/maintenance/store folder. that'll tell you where your emails are stored. you can copy that and save it and import it after a reformat.
